According to a Wakefield Research survey of adult women, 50% of the women said that they had tried five or more diets in their lifetime (USA TODAY, June 21, 2011). Suppose that this result is true for the current population of adult women. A random sample of 11 adult women is selected. Use the binomial probabilities table or technology to find the probability that the number of women in this sample of 11 who had tried five or more diets in their lifetime is a. at most 7 The absolute tolerance is +0.0005. ces. P(at most 7) b. 4 to 6
